SENIOR STANDARDS VERIFIER WBL (Work Based Learning) - Goods, Warehousing and Logistics

Purpose of this role:

The Senior Standards Verifier will be the responsible expert in terms of specification interpretation and Standards Verifier (SV) standardisation for a range of qualifications within WBL Goods, Warehousing and Logistics across all relevant frameworks or standards. To monitor assessment and internal/external verification for a range of programmes within the Principal Subject Area (PSA) of WBL Goods, Warehousing and Logistics in order to report on national standards across centres.

Duties expected for this role includes undertaking sampling of assessment and internal verification decisions and records for competence/skills -based qualifications within the Goods, Warehousing and Logistics sector in order to affirm that national occupational standards have been achieved and upheld. You will also need to support, advise and guide centres based on the outcomes of the sampling process, directing centres on the delivery of Goods, Warehousing and Logistics qualifications towards the achievement of national occupational standards.

The SSV will need to have experience as a practicing SV and maintain this experience and/or update this experience alongside this SSV role. If you do not have this experience, you will need to be willing to work with Pearson on obtaining this experience.

(Within the Goods, Warehousing and Logistics sector, Pearson currently offers the following qualifications - Driving Goods Vehicles, Forklift Truck Operator and Warehousing and Storage)

Key Accountabilities

For Goods, Warehousing and Logistics qualifications, for which competency/skills (and occupational competency where relevant) are demonstrated, the Senior Standards Verifier (WBL) will:

Sample assessment and internal verification decisions in order to report that national standards are maintained

Hold sector specific responsibility for assessment advice and standards interpretation

Offer specialist advice and support to centres and Standards Verifiers (SV) and Senior/ Team Leaders (S/TLs) in relation to the content and interpretation of specifications, assessment, and delivery

Provide sampling-related support and development to SVs (Standards Verifiers) and S/TLs

Review SV and S/TL reports to comment on the maintenance of national standards

Identify and escalate issues of adverse standards interpretation

Undertake a proactive role in maintaining national standards

Lead and deliver training events to centres and SVs as required

Report back to Pearson within agreed Service-Level Agreements (SLA) as required

Contribute to Pearson's 'Ask the Expert' service as required

Represent Pearson as required

Monitor the sampling/verification of Apprentices on Goods, Warehousing and Logistics Apprenticeships undertaken by SVs

Undertake any other duties appropriate to the work of WBL Assessment in relation to this role, as required by the WBL Assessment Team

Liaise with and offer advice to Sector Manager as required
